<br><div class="gmail_quote">2017-11-29 16:35 GMT+01:00 Daniel Hofmann <span dir="ltr"><<a href="mailto:hofmann@mapbox.com" target="_blank">hofmann@mapbox.com</a>></span>:<br><blockquote class="gmail_quote" style="margin:0 0 0 .8ex;border-left:1px #ccc solid;padding-left:1ex"><div dir="ltr"><div><div><div>Yes, if all your data comes from a database the best way to get it into OSRM is to map your data to the OpenStreetMap tagging schema.<br><br></div>You can either create an .osm.xml or even an .osm.pbf if you need the compression and compactness; you can use e.g. libosmium to write both formats.<br></div><div><br></div>Good luck,<br></div>Daniel J H<br></div><div class="gmail_extra"><br><div class="gmail_quote"><div><div class="h5">On Wed, Nov 29, 2017 at 4:28 PM, François Lacombe <span dir="ltr"><<a href="mailto:fl.infosreseaux@gmail.com" target="_blank">fl.infosreseaux@gmail.com</a>></span> wrote:<br></div></div><blockquote class="gmail_quote" style="margin:0 0 0 .8ex;border-left:1px #ccc solid;padding-left:1ex"><div><div class="h5"><div dir="ltr"><div><div><div><div>Hi all,<br><br></div>I was recently asked to feed OSRM with other data than OSM files which are stored in a PgSQL db.<br></div>Is this even possible ?<br><br></div>The data we want to process doesn't come from OSM db, should we produce an osm xml file with those data prior to use osrm-extract ?<br><br></div>I know OSRM can query a postgis DB to adapt its results but this doesn't seem to prevent it to load a base graph out of OSM data.<br><div><div><br><br></div><div>Many thanks for any answer<span class="m_7535627702352054883HOEnZb"><font color="#888888"><br><br></font></span></div><span class="m_7535627702352054883HOEnZb"><font color="#888888"><div>François</div></font></span></div></div>
